Chemerin-9 (149-157) Chemical Properties,Usage,Production
Description
Chemerin-9 (149-157), the nonapeptide (149)YFPGQFAFS(157) (chemerin-9), corresponding to the C terminus of processed chemerin, retains most of the activity of the full-size protein, with regard to agonism toward the chemerinR[1].
Uses
Chemerin-9 (149-157) is a potent agonist of chemokine-like receptor 1 (CMKLR1) . Chemerin-9 (149-157) has anti-inflammatory activity. Chemerin-9 (149-157) stimulates phosphorylation of Akt and ERK as well as ROS production. Chemerin-9 (149-157) ameliorates Aβ1-42-induced memory impairmen. Chemerin-9 (149-157) regulates immune responses, adipocyte differentiation, and glucose metabolism[1][2][3][4].
in vivo
Chemerin-9 (149-157) (0.2 mg/kg; i.p.; daily, for 42 days) alleviates glucose intolerance and IR in PDM mice[1].
Chemerin-9 (149-157) (7.7? μg /kg; i.h.; daily, for 28 days) has anti-inflammatory and anti-angiogenic effects in ApoE-/- mice and protects the abdominal aorta from MMP damage[2].
Chemerin-9 (149-157) (8 μg/kg; ICV; daily; for 14 d; male Kunming mice) ameliorates Aβ1-42-induced memory impairment[3].
